Meaning of Cyclone

A large scale weather system characterized by strong winds rotating around a low-pressure center.

In simple words: A strong storm with rotating winds.

How to use Cyclone

Used in both formal and casual contexts, primarily in weather reports and discussions about natural disasters. Avoid overly technical jargon when speaking to non-experts.

Common mistakes with Cyclone

  • Confused with 'tornado'; a cyclone is larger and has different characteristics.
  • Spelling mistakes, often written as 'cyclon' without the 'e'.
